package commands
import (
"fmt"
"sort"
"github.com/drycc/controller-sdk-go/api"
"github.com/drycc/controller-sdk-go/config"
"github.com/drycc/workflow-cli/internal/loader"
)
func getContainerProbeString(ptype, probeType string, containerProbe *api.ContainerProbe) string {
params := fmt.Sprintf(
"delay=%ds timeout=%ds period=%ds #success=%d #failure=%d",
containerProbe.InitialDelaySeconds,
containerProbe.TimeoutSeconds,
containerProbe.PeriodSeconds,
containerProbe.SuccessThreshold,
containerProbe.FailureThreshold,
)
if containerProbe.Exec != nil {
return fmt.Sprintf("%s %s exec %v %s", probeType, ptype, containerProbe.Exec.Command, params)
} else if containerProbe.TCPSocket != nil {
return fmt.Sprintf("%s %s tcp-socket port=%v %s", probeType, ptype, containerProbe.TCPSocket.Port, params)
} else if containerProbe.HTTPGet != nil {
return fmt.Sprintf(
"%s %s http-get headers=%v path=%s port=%d %s",
probeType,
ptype,
containerProbe.HTTPGet.HTTPHeaders,
containerProbe.HTTPGet.Path,
containerProbe.HTTPGet.Port,
params,
)
}
return ""
}
func getHealthchecksStrings(ptype string, healthcheck *api.Healthcheck) []string {
var containerProbes []string
if healthcheck.StartupProbe != nil {
containerProbes = append(containerProbes, getContainerProbeString(ptype, "startupProbe", *healthcheck.StartupProbe))
} else if healthcheck.LivenessProbe != nil {
containerProbes = append(containerProbes, getContainerProbeString(ptype, "livenessProbe", *healthcheck.LivenessProbe))
} else if healthcheck.ReadinessProbe != nil {
containerProbes = append(containerProbes, getContainerProbeString(ptype, "readinessProbe", *healthcheck.ReadinessProbe))
}
return containerProbes
}
// HealthchecksList lists an app's healthchecks.
func (d *DryccCmd) HealthchecksList(appID, ptype string, version int) error {
appID, s, err := loader.LoadAppSettings(d.ConfigFile, appID)
if err != nil {
return err
}
config, err := config.List(s.Client, appID, version)
if err != nil {
return err
}
if ptype == "" {
if len(config.Healthcheck) == 0 {
d.Println("No health checks configured.")
} else {
var keys []string
for k := range config.Healthcheck {
keys = append(keys, k)
}
sort.Strings(keys)
table := d.getDefaultFormatTable([]string{})
table.Append([]string{"App:", config.App})
table.Append([]string{"UUID:", config.UUID})
table.Append([]string{"Created:", d.formatTime(config.Created)})
table.Append([]string{"Updated:", d.formatTime(config.Updated)})
table.Append([]string{"Healthchecks:"})
for _, key := range keys {
for _, probe := range getHealthchecksStrings(key, config.Healthcheck[key]) {
if probe != "" {
table.Append([]string{"", probe})
}
}
}
table.Render()
}
} else {
if healthcheck, found := config.Healthcheck[ptype]; found {
table := d.getDefaultFormatTable([]string{})
table.Append([]string{"App:", config.App})
table.Append([]string{"UUID:", config.UUID})
table.Append([]string{"Created:", d.formatTime(config.Created)})
table.Append([]string{"Updated:", d.formatTime(config.Updated)})
table.Append([]string{"Healthchecks:"})
for _, probe := range getHealthchecksStrings(ptype, healthcheck) {
if probe != "" {
table.Append([]string{"", probe})
}
}
table.Render()
} else {
d.Println("No health checks configured.")
}
}
return nil
}
// HealthchecksSet sets an app's healthchecks.
func (d *DryccCmd) HealthchecksSet(appID, healthcheckType, ptype string, probe *api.ContainerProbe) error {
appID, s, err := loader.LoadAppSettings(d.ConfigFile, appID)
if err != nil {
return err
}
d.Printf("Applying %s healthcheck... ", healthcheckType)
quit := progress(d.WOut)
var healthcheck api.Healthcheck
switch healthcheckType {
case "livenessProbe":
healthcheck.LivenessProbe = &probe
case "readinessProbe":
healthcheck.ReadinessProbe = &probe
case "startupProbe":
healthcheck.StartupProbe = &probe
default:
return fmt.Errorf("unknown healthcheck type: %s", healthcheckType)
}
configObj := api.Config{Healthcheck: make(map[string]*api.Healthcheck)}
configObj.Healthcheck[ptype] = &healthcheck
_, err = config.Set(s.Client, appID, configObj, true)
quit <- true
<-quit
if err != nil {
return err
}
d.Print("done\n\n")
return d.HealthchecksList(appID, ptype, -1)
}
// HealthchecksUnset removes an app's healthchecks.
func (d *DryccCmd) HealthchecksUnset(appID, ptype string, containerProbeTypes []string) error {
appID, s, err := loader.LoadAppSettings(d.ConfigFile, appID)
if err != nil {
return err
}
d.Print("Removing healthchecks... ")
quit := progress(d.WOut)
configObj := api.Config{}
healthcheckMap := make(map[string]*api.Healthcheck)
var nullContainerProbe *api.ContainerProbe
for _, containerProbeType := range containerProbeTypes {
healthcheck := &api.Healthcheck{}
switch containerProbeType {
case "livenessProbe":
healthcheck.LivenessProbe = &nullContainerProbe
case "readinessProbe":
healthcheck.ReadinessProbe = &nullContainerProbe
case "startupProbe":
healthcheck.StartupProbe = &nullContainerProbe
default:
return fmt.Errorf("unknown container probe type: %s", containerProbeType)
}
healthcheckMap[containerProbeType] = healthcheck
}
configObj.Healthcheck = healthcheckMap
_, err = config.Set(s.Client, appID, configObj, true)
quit <- true
<-quit
if err != nil {
return err
}
d.Print("done\n\n")
return d.HealthchecksList(appID, ptype, -1)
}
